Species conservation is one of the key challenges of our time. Around 150 animal and plant species disappear worldwide every day. Protecting endangered species is therefore more important than ever. For us, this commitment does not end at the zoo’s gates: equally important is our support for local projects around the world that ensure the survival of animals in their natural habitats.
A key component of this mission is the Species Conservation contribution. A voluntary contribution of 1 euro is collected per ticket purchased, which can of course be declined. 100 per cent of the proceeds go directly towards Hellabrunn’s species conservation work. In this way, we support projects worldwide aimed at protecting endangered animal species, preserving valuable habitats, breeding and reintroduction programmes, as well as on-site education and awareness-raising work.
Even a small contribution helps to preserve biodiversity and effectively protect animals in their natural habitats.
Thanks to your contribution, Hellabrunn Zoo can support the following projects on the ground:
- Conservation of the Ecuadorian colombian spider monkey in the Canandé Reserve in Ecuador
- Conservation of the drill in Nigeria and Cameroon
- Conservation and reintroduction in Bukit Tiga Puluh National Park
- Basic research and networking for the protection of the Pallas` cat (PICA)
- Community-based conservation of the red panda and its habitat in Nepal
- Reintroduction of the northern bald ibis to its natural habitat in the Alps
- Conservation of the Humboldt penguin in Chile and Peru
- Allacher Heide: Landscape conservation in Munich
- Conservation breeding and protection of endangered songbirds in Cikananga, Indonesia
